Output 84d6a37c078cae353a624e530cd332b987ccbeecbb1e55530bd5ca111dae66f2:0

value
18147624
script pubkey
OP_0 OP_PUSHBYTES_20 dd52babef93b75736d4fb2e1a833a9753871fae2
address
ltc1qm4ft40he8d6hxm20kts6svafw5u8r7hz0vlxts
transaction
84d6a37c078cae353a624e530cd332b987ccbeecbb1e55530bd5ca111dae66f2
spent
true